Q: Is 33,391,922 a Composite Number?

 A: Yes, 33,391,922 is a composite number.

Why is 33,391,922 a composite number?

A composite number is a number that can be divided evenly by more numbers than 1 and itself. It is the opposite of a prime number.

The number 33,391,922 can be evenly divided by 1 2 2,393 4,786 6,977 13,954 16,695,961 and 33,391,922, with no remainder.

Since 33,391,922 cannot be divided by just 1 and 33,391,922, it is a composite number.
